Output 500f96553dbef53cc3565ae2796f61a38037db3a41440cd78764298b3660cf9a:3

value
28487535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18dbd1ba0d1eecf2d1311b85594b7c6dd4e2c63c OP_EQUAL
address
MAAbnLrDCBhesJF6vJQyuraNedyKasHfHy
transaction
500f96553dbef53cc3565ae2796f61a38037db3a41440cd78764298b3660cf9a
spent
true